A patient appears anxious before a procedure. Which response by the technician is an example of therapeutic communication?
a.'Don't worry, everything will be fine.'
b.'There's no reason to be nervous.'
c.Changing the subject to avoid the topic
d.'You seem worried. Would you like to tell me what's concerning you?'
解析
Therapeutic communication uses open-ended questions and reflection to encourage the patient to express feelings, such as acknowledging the worry and inviting them to share. False reassurance and dismissing concerns block communication and can make the patient feel unheard. Active listening builds trust and helps identify the patient's needs.
